Gas prices are expected to fall significantly this week in Brampton, Mississauga, Hamilton, and other southern Ontario cities.
This summer, the price at the pump has increased to around 170 cents per litre for regular the last few weeks.
In April, the price was around 155 cents but later rose to over 16-0 cents.
In early August, the price rose again to over 170 cents per litre and decreased in late August.

Now that the weather is cool in time for some autumn drives, the price is going down again.
According to GasWizard.ca, Gas prices are expected to drop from 170.9 cents per litre to 162.9 cents.
According to the website, Gas Wizard prices are forecasts based on over 30 years of energy industry knowledge from Dan McTeague, former Member of Parliament and current president of Canadians for Affordable Energy.
